Tips & Variations on Making a Cheese Ball
- You could skip the everything bagel seasoning and make a traditional cheese ball and then add the eyes, nose and antlers to make it a reindeer.
- Save on time and make this the night before your party.
- For a bit of a kick add a few drops of hot sauce.
- Can add cooked bacon crumbles to the cheese ball mix for more flavor.
How to Store a Cheese Ball
If you want to save on time, you can whip this cheese ball up the night before you gathering. Leave the eyes, nose and antlers off and wrap the cheese ball tightly in plastic wrap and store in fridge. When ready to serve take out, unwrap plastic wrap and add the eyes, nose and antlers on a platter with veggies or crackers. For any remaining leftovers, wrap back up in plastic and store in fridge for up to 3 days.
Reindeer Cheese Ball Ingredients
2 blocks cream cheese, room temperature
2 cups shredded cheddar cheese
1 package (28g) ranch seasoning mix
2 tsp chives, chopped
Everything Bagel Seasoning (I used Trader Joe’s)
2 black olives (for the eyes)
1 cherry tomato (for the nose)
2 original sized pretzels (for antlers)
How to Make Reindeer Cheese Ball
Set the cream cheese out on the counter for a few hours or until it is at room temperature.
In a bowl, combine cream cheese and ranch seasoning. Mix until well blended. Add the chives to the bowl and mix thoroughly.
Add shredded cheese to the cream cheese mixture and combine.
Lay a sheet of plastic wrap on the counter and transfer the cheese mixture to the sheet of plastic wrap and use the wrap to form cheese mixture into a ball. (Refrigerate for at least 4 hours, or overnight. Can be made several days ahead of party.)
Right before serving, roll the cheese ball into everything bagel seasoning and place on a serving plate/tray.
Insert two black olives for eyes and one cherry tomato as a nose. Add pretzels for antlers and serve with crackers or veggies.
